Obituary for Beverly Jean Quinn

Beverly Jean  Quinn
Beverly Quinn, 62, of Bethlehem, formerly of Allentown, entered eternal life on Sunday evening, January 11, 2015, while in the care of Kindred Hospital in Philadelphia. She was the beloved wife of Anthony Quinn. Together they shared 32 years of marriage. Born in Allentown, she was a daughter of the late Russell J. Sr. and Elizabeth (Districh) Wagner. She was a corrections officer at the Lehigh County Prison for many years before retiring. Her joy in life was caring for her husband and children.

Survivors: in addition to her husband Anthony, she is survived by her loving daughters, Candace A Thompson; Charmain A Thompson; Charlene A. Thompson; brothers, Joseph Wagner; Robert Wagner; Jeffrey Wagner; Russell Wagner, Jr.; Sisters, Marian Berks; Cathy Wagner; Patty Wagner; Valarie Wagner; and three grandchildren.

Services: Beverly requested no services and preferred a private celebration of her life be held to honor her memory. Her family is planning to honor her request.
